-More than half of the people are aboriginal - Dene, Inuit (Inuvialuit) and Métis. -The largest community is the capital city -The first people were the Dene and the Inuit. -Dene lived along the Mackenzie Valley ten thousand years ago. -The first Inuit may have crossed the Bering Strait about five thousand years ago.
